Contrast bath therapy involves alternating periods of submerging in very warm water and very cold water. This change in temperature stimulates the contraction and dilation of your blood vessels and changes your heart rate. Research has found that contrast bath therapy may help reduce muscle soreness post-workout.

The amount of time it takes for your muscles to recover from exercise depends on your fitness levels and the difficulty of your workout. The volume, intensity, and duration of your workout all play a role in determining how taxing it is on your body.

After a relatively light workoutyour muscles may be able to recover in 24 hours, whereas a more challenging workout might take two to three days.

Very intense workouts might take even longer. The basis of any good training program is small incremental increases in intensity or volume over time. If you jump ahead too quickly, you put yourself at risk of injury or overtraining.

The 3 phases of the muscle healing process begin with the destruction of the tissue itself. When an injury happens, either a contusion or strain, muscle fibers and small blood vessels tear and fill the injured area with blood. The blood contains inflammatory cells that flood the damaged area and seal it off from any external influence to ensure the destruction and subsequent phases only happen at the injured site.

This usually occurs during the 1 st few days after injury. Next, the body works on repair. The macrophage destroys or deconstructs dead tissue and dry blood around the injury. After this cleanup is complete, a satellite cell arrives to transform into myoblast cells. These cells group together to create new muscle fibers.

Cross-Training Cross-training lets you get the most bang for your workout buck. It means changing up the activity you do from workout to workout, so you are fatiguing different muscles during different workouts, Rivadeneyra says. For example, if you generally spend your workouts running, strength training, or boxing even if performed at a high intensity will stress your body in different ways.

By allowing certain muscle groups to repair while others work, cross-training helps promote overall muscle health while minimizing the amount of passive and active recovery days needed. Myofascial Release Myofascial release sometimes called soft tissue therapy includes massage and foam rolling.

Performed immediately before and after exercise, it may help decrease feelings of delayed onset muscle soreness while speeding muscle recovery.

Nutritional Recovery The foods you eat provide your body with the building blocks needed to repair muscles and promote recovery, Kolba says. A whole-foods-based diet rich in antioxidants, whole carbohydrates, and lean protein can help trigger the right changes in your body between workouts, so your system is in better shape when it comes time for the next workout.

During sleep, the body produces the majority of its growth factors and hormones that aid in daily muscle repair and recovery.

Getting the recommended seven to nine hours of sleep per night allows those growth factors to do their work, he says. Avoid screen time TV, phones and alcohol before bed and keep the room dark to help ensure quality sleep.

International Journal of Sports Physiology and Performance. Resources Kreher JB, Schwartz JB. Overtraining Syndrome: A Practical Guide. March This loss of muscle mass is referred to as sarcopenia. Happily, the detrimental effects of aging on muscle have been shown be restrained or even reversed with regular resistance exercise.

Importantly, resistance exercise also improves the connective tissue harness surrounding muscle, thus being most beneficial for injury prevention and in physical rehabilitation therapy.

Heredity differentiates the percentage and amount of the two markedly different fiber types. In humans the cardiovascular-type fibers have at different times been called red, tonic, Type I, slow-twitch ST , or slow-oxidative SO fibers.

Contrariwise, the anaerobic-type fibers have been called the white, phasic, Type II, fast-twitch FT , or fast-glycolytic FG fibers. A further subdivision of Type II fibers is the IIa fast-oxidative-glycolytic and IIb fast-glycolytic fibers.

The proportions and types of muscle fibers vary greatly between adults. It is suggested that the new, popular periodization models of exercise training, which include light, moderate and high intensity training phases, satisfactorily overload the different muscle fiber types of the body while also providing sufficient rest for protein synthesis to occur.

Muscle Hypertrophy Summary Resistance training leads to trauma or injury of the cellular proteins in muscle. This prompts cell-signaling messages to activate satellite cells to begin a cascade of events leading to muscle repair and growth.

Several growth factors are involved that regulate the mechanisms of change in protein number and size within the muscle.

The adaptation of muscle to the overload stress of resistance exercise begins immediately after each exercise bout, but often takes weeks or months for it to physically manifest itself.

The most adaptable tissue in the human body is skeletal muscle, and it is remarkably remodeled after continuous, and carefully designed, resistance exercise training programs. Additional References: Foss, M. and Keteyian, S. Fox’s Physiological Basis for Exercise and Sport.

Each skeletal muscle is its own organ composed of nerves, blood vessels, connective tissue, and of course the actual muscle cells—called myocytes. Each myocyte is able to contract on its own because of long, chain-like proteins called actin and myosin. As these proteins interact, they pull on each other, causing the cell to contract. Because of the importance of proteins like actin and myosin to a muscle, myocytes are protein rich cells.
